The area of a rectangle is found by multiplying its length by its width. In this case, the length of the rectangle is 12 units (6 - (-6)) and the width is 9 units (2 - (-7)).
Therefore, the area of the painted face of the brick is 12 units * 9 units = 108 square units.
So, the correct answer is 108 in2.
